The Hockey curriculum is designed to teach the fundamentals of hockey skating. In four badge levels, skaters will learn how to be more proficient and agile on the ice. Proper skating techniques for the game of hockey are the primary focus of the levels. All elements will be taught without a puck. Skaters will learn the basic hockey stance, stride, knee bend, use of edges and other necessary fundamentals to be successful in hockey practices and game situations.

Hockey 4 - Elements
A. Quick starts using forward V-start; B. Backward one-foot glide (R and L); C. Forward crossover glides (clockwise and counterclockwise). Hold feet in crossed positon for 2 counts; D. Backward crossover glides (clockwise and counterclockwise). Hold feet in crossed positon for 2 counts; E. Forward crossovers on circle (clockwise and counterclockwise, 4-6 each); F. Backward crossovers on circle (clockwise and counterclockwise 4-6 each); G. Hockey stops (stopping to the left and to the right, with speed); Bonus Skill: Forward to backward Mohawk pivots (R and L) from powerful, full strides
